A Storm is coming to Verizon Wireless, and it may have the features and functionality to pose a significant challenge for Apple and the iPhone 3G. The carrier unveiled a new touchscreen smartphone Tuesday from Research In Motion, the BlackBerry Storm. "This is an important, important device. It shows how RIM is attempting to expand its market from the corporate enterprise blue pin-striped suit to focus on a larger audience that wants to take advantage of these high-end devices," said Michael Gartenberg, vice president Mobile Strategy at Jupitermedia/Mobiledevicestoday.com.
